AAA 2022 no. 01 22 0002 8912 USADA vs Noslen Ruiz-Gutierrez

In April 2022 the United States Anti-Doping Agency (USADA) reported an anti-doping rule violation against the cyclist Noslen Ruiz-Gutierrez (48) after his A and B samples tested positive for the prohibited substances 19-norandrosterone (Nandrolone), Dexamethasone, Phentermine and Testosterone.

Following notification the Athlete filed a statement in his defence and requested for a hearing. Thereupon USADA reported that the Athlete had violated the provisional suspension due to he had participated in a competition in May 2022.

Thereupon the case was referred to the American Arbitration Association (AAA) Tribunal. During the proceedings the Athlete repeatedly failed to respond to USADA's communications within the set deadline or to appear at the scheduled meetings.

The Athlete accepted the test results and acknowledged that he had been notifified by USADA. He also confirmed that a provisional suspension had been imposed when he particpated in a competition in May 2022.

The Athlete denied the intentional use of the substances and asserted that he acted with No Significant Fault or Negligence. He argued that as a 48 year old athlete he only participated as a recreational cyclist.

The Sole Arbitrator finds that the presence of multiple prohibited substances had been established in the Athlete's samples and accordingly that he committed an anti-doping rule violation.

The Sole Arbitrator deems that the Athlete failed to demonstrate that the violation was not intentional, nor that he acted with No Significant Fault or Negligence. Further the Sole Arbitrator considers that the Athlete expressly had disregarded the Rules and had violated the imposed provisional suspension.

Therefore the AAA Tribunal decides on 22 December 2022 to impose a 4 year period of ineligibility on the Athlete, starting on the date of the decision.
